How Asbestos & Mesothelioma Applies in Wyoming

The scope of asbestos & mesothelioma practice in Wyoming includes asbestos exposure claims, mesothelioma diagnosis, occupational disease, trust fund claims, and wrongful death from toxic exposure. The state applies modified comparative fault with 51% bar (Wyo. Stat. § 1-1-109), which directly determines how liability is allocated between parties. Claims must be filed within 4 years of the injury, and cases proceed through District Court. The interplay between EPA asbestos regulations (NESHAP) and Wyoming state law adds complexity that requires careful legal analysis.

What Makes Asbestos & Mesothelioma Cases Unique in Wyoming?

Wyoming no intermediate appellate court. This is one of the key factors that distinguishes asbestos & mesothelioma practice in Wyoming from other jurisdictions. Wyoming does not have an intermediate appellate court. Appeals from District Court go directly to the Supreme Court of Wyoming, which limits opportunities for appellate review. Attorneys who regularly handle asbestos & mesothelioma cases in Wyoming factor these state-specific rules into their strategy from the outset.

When Should You Hire a Asbestos & Mesothelioma Lawyer in Wyoming?

Wyoming imposes a 4 years deadline for filing these claims. Missing this statutory window extinguishes your right to pursue the matter, regardless of its merit. Accordingly, the appropriate time to consult a Wyoming asbestos & mesothelioma attorney is immediately upon diagnosis of mesothelioma or asbestos-related disease — statutes of limitation typically begin at diagnosis.
